Malaysia’s natural rubber prices surge on demand

commodityACCORDING to market report, rubber prices closed higher, as data from China indicating that demand for natural rubber was increasing; the top rubber buyer’s rubber import climbed to a record of 270,000 tonnes last month.

Accordingly, positive sentiments in the local rubber market came with the uptrend in the commodity’s price on the Tokyo Commodity Exchange.

At noon of December 9, the Malaysian Rubber Board’s official physical price for tyre-grade SMR 20 surged 11.5 sen to 752 sen a kg, while latex-in-bulk increased by 4.5 sen to 528 sen a kg.

The unofficial closing price for tyre-grade SMR 20 rose 9.5 sen to 754.5 sen a kg while latex-in-bulk went up 6.5 sen to 531.5 sen a kg.
